Limburgs zoervleish
Braised beef with onion, gingerbread and apple syrup.

Directions
-
Mix the vinegar, bay leaf, cloves, 300 ml water, salt and pepper into a marinade. Cut the meat into large pieces and place in it.
-
Allow the meat to be covered for 24 hours in the refrigerator.
-
Remove the meat from the marinade, drain and pat dry. Keep the marinade. Meanwhile cut the onions coarsely.
-
Heat the butter in a frying pan. Fry the meat around in 3 min. Add the marinade.
-
Heat the butter in a frying pan and fry the onion until light brown.
-
Do with the meat. With the lid on the pan, simmer for 2 hours on low heat. Remove the foam regularly.
-
Crumble the gingerbread and add to the meat when it is soft and cooked. Stir until a smooth sauce.
-
Add the syrup, pepper and salt. If necessary, add some more syrup.
